Client context
Cloudinary is an API-first image and video platform. Teams integrate it to upload, transform, optimize, and deliver visual media at scale — in websites, mobile apps, and commerce workflows — without running their own media infrastructure.
The product org mirrors that platform split: Image, Video, and Assets are separate lines, each with its own PMs, roadmaps, and metrics. Neta, SVP Product, together with her product directors and the VP of Product Operations wanted strategic alignment, fast.
The local maximum problem
Cloudinary needed a 2026 product strategy the leadership team could use when teams prioritised work. Planning still ran in tracks. Each product line optimised its own metrics while the combined product confused users — the classic “local maximum problem”.
Self-serve growth was another significant challenge. Product teams shipped features, but adoption depth, retention, and conversion for self-serve users were below the bar Cloudinary set for itself.
Engagement
RE.FOCUS came in with a two-phase approach: 60 days to align leadership and the wider product org on one 2026 strategy, then three months with the Growth team to turn one pillar into shipped experiments and a measured outcome.
Results
- Day-7 activation grew more than 40% over the pilot period through experiments only — no engineering investment outside the Growth team
- Four 2026 strategic pillars aligned and documented, shared across Image, Video, and Assets
- Experimentation velocity tripled versus the Growth team’s baseline before the engagement
- One Context Day replaced months of fragmented alignment meetings
